Transaction fcc17599b3823ed6ced59a103873b113e5c4234a1036ae746492226b69657ecf

1 Input
2 Outputs
  • fcc17599b3823ed6ced59a103873b113e5c4234a1036ae746492226b69657ecf:0
  • value  20925742
    address  1LH1DBwdiQAt1CKJKGwmjFgNHhqnuXg6eg
  • fcc17599b3823ed6ced59a103873b113e5c4234a1036ae746492226b69657ecf:1
  • value  10000000
    address  1BJjC9A9tcrQTzv8SMU2vJBA2FG7MZjDNh